Boxing Day Test rocked by COVID-19 scare

The England cricket team and management were this morning late to leave their hotel for today’s Ashes play due to a COVID-19 scare.
A member of the team’s family group has tested positive to the virus.
The team has now been cleared and are on their way to the MCG.
Meanwhile, a journalist who attended the Melbourne Cricket Ground yesterday has tested positive.
Cricket writer Ben Horne told Mark Levy a full day’s play should still be possible.
“The series is skating on thin ice,” he said. “There’s a lot of twists and turns to go.
“It would be quite similar to yesterday – they’ll push play back a bit and hopefully the punters coming out to the MCG will get a full day’s play.”
